How to verify reliability and professionalism
Check reviews, credentials, and insurance before booking. Look for Trustpilot scores, recent customer feedback, and clear insurance terms.
Examples of verification steps: request a written quote, confirm public liability and transit insurance, and ask for references. Use high-authority advice from Citizens Advice on moving home for extra guidance: moving-home. Always get quotes in writing and check cancellation policies.
Pricing, cheap movers, and when to book
Costs vary by size, distance, and service level. Expect hourly rates for man and van and fixed-day quotes for full removals.
Examples: a studio move may cost less with a man and van. A three-bedroom house needs a full removal team and packing crew. Tip: book 3–6 weeks ahead for reliable slots. If you need lower cost, compare two-to-three written quotes and check for included materials. Cheap movers London exist, but confirm insurance and read recent reviews to avoid hidden fees.
Specialised needs: fragile items, eco-options, and assembly
Movers in London often handle fragile and valuable items with specialist materials. They provide wrapping, custom crates, and white-glove handling.
Eco-friendly options include reusable crates, recycled boxes, and low-VOC packing foam. Furniture assembly and disassembly come standard with many teams. Example: antiques receive crating and inventory tagging before transport. Ask for written notes on the handling plan for expensive items.
Coverage areas and service types across London
Most companies cover central and Greater London boroughs. Services range from local moves to regional relocations across the UK.
Compare service types: Man and van London suits small loads and short moves. Full removals cover entire households, storage, and office relocations. Check if the company offers parking assistance, congestion charge handling, and building access planning for London streets.
Choosing between man and van and full removals
Man and van services offer flexible, lower-cost moves for small loads. Full removals provide teams, packing, and insurance for larger jobs.
Example scenario: student moves and single-item pickups work well with man and van. Families and businesses usually choose full removals to reduce risk and workload. Match the service to move size to avoid surprise expenses.
